# Break-Glass: Timing-Chip Reader

New hires: the Stridepoint reader at Millbrae Loop races sometimes locks mid-event. Don't reboot during an active wave — you'll drop chip reads. Use break-glass access only if the operator console is frozen and runners are crossing. Log the incident afterward, no exceptions. Break-glass requires the recovery passphrase below.

unlock words, hahaf-fajeg: quenmir-belius

// Dark-mode support in the Lumenfall admin dashboard.
// Plugin authors: do not hardcode colors. Resolve tokens through the
// ThemeBridge client below; it returns the active palette and listens
// for scheme changes so your panels flip without a reload.
// Contrast ratios are enforced server-side — submissions that bypass
// tokens fail review. Initialize the client once per plugin, at mount,
// never per render. The client authenticates against the internal
// ThemeBridge service. Use the key that follows.

API key for hagug-kajof: vxb4-HrJ9

Gross-Margin Review — Managers Only

Restricted wiki page, Tamberline Goods. H1 margin: 28.9%, two points under target. Drivers: input costs on the Ferrow line, discounting at the Westholt branches. Pricing resets land next month; branch managers enforce the new floor. Quarterly tracking resumes weekly until recovery. Context on the wider plan sits below.

management briefing: The pricing group signed off on a budget of $95.8 million for Project Eliael.